Climbers come to New Brunswick for the granite faces, forest boulders, and a chance to set up camp right near the action. You’ll find over 30 climbing-friendly sites across the province, with prices averaging $46 a night and some as low as $30. Top picks like Manuel's Camping (30 reviews), Shannon’s Farm (13 reviews), and Dream Seed Farm (10 reviews) put you close to both the crags and the woods. Expect basics covered—flush toilets, hot showers, and pet-friendly policies. When you’re not scaling rock, cast a line in the river or explore snow sports in the off-season. Camping here means crisp mornings, gear up at dawn, and routes that test your nerve and skill. New Brunswick’s climbing campsites keep things practical, unfussy, and right where you want to be.

Jemseg, NB · 4 sites · Tents, RVs
Enjoy fresh veggies from the garden and have the comforts of home with use of a large picnic table outside or dining table in the yurt. Guests are welcome to sleep in the yurt for $40 on top of standard fee to make camping easy upon request. The toilet and shower located in our home are open to use as needed, plus we have a composting toilet and shower stall outside. Our WIFI can be used on the porch. I work from home sewing Hanging HUGS custom luxury hammocks and can teach you how to sew your own, or offer what I have in stock. An expedition sea kayaker and expert rock climber with more than 25 years experience, I can offer clients a unique look at our province. It's a pleasure to introduce you to my favourite spots. We also own an off-grid camping area close to Fundy Trail Provincial Park, where I have made a hiking trail to an epic location which I have been developing for rock climbing over 10 years. From our farm you can pull a kayak on wheels to the river to be fishing in ten minutes, or roll through the forest on a fat bike enjoying a loop trail around the property. We'll include the bikes, rod and worms at no charge. You could easily fill a weekend here with outdoor activities and make memories you'll never forget. Wake up listening to the birds in this birdwatchers paradise. There is plenty wildlife such as deer, and turtles in the pond. Whenever we say we live in Jemseg the response is always, "It's beautiful there."

Moncton, NB · 24 sites · Tents, RVs
Sitting on over 60 acres of Off-Grid property, Off Grid Adventure is the first adventure destination in North America to offer a comprehensive range of indoor and outdoor adventure activities (included in your campsite fee), (equine) horse camping (for horse owners only!), while also providing education on Off-Grid living. Learn more about this land: Come to Off Grid Adventure to UNPLUG and Unleash the Adventurer in You!  The site is ideal for tents, trailers, and RVs up to 30 feet. Trailer and RV campers can back in to their site. There is a restroom/shower log cabin for your use. Inside our campground, we have an outdoor adventure park that has: a zipline, ninja obstacle course, tire obstacle course, slackline, outdoor rock climbing wall, ropes obstacle course. If it is raining come climb in our indoor rock climbing and caving tunnel cabin! The first in North America! ALL INCLUDED WITH YOUR CAMPSITE! Other Activities: hiking (10 km of trails inside our property), ATV trails connected to the campground to take you to Elgin, Petitcodiac, Sussex Nearby:-Petitcodiac ~ 10 min drive-Elgin ~ 15 min drive-Sussex ~ 20 min drive-Moncton ~ 40 min drive

Kingston Parish, NB · 1 site
Learn more about this land: Enjoy an extremely unique opportunity to camp on Long Island, NB! This primitive site is on a 7-mile long island, with two nature preserves, an abundance of flora, and no vehicles, no people, just peace. For the purist. You will need your own watercraft to access the site or someone to transport and pick you up at the end of your camping trip. A 1 kilometre hike is also necessary to get to the site. The site is located on Long Island near Saint John, New Brunswick. Long Island in the Kennebecasis River was once a thriving farming settlement. Now it's a mecca for hikers!  Find out more about Long Island by reading more here.
